Locked Out

Being locked out of your vehicle is among the most stressful experiences you can have as driver. These situations are mostly unavoidable but you can make steps to lessen the chance of it happening.

Plan ahead. Whether it's signing for an automaker account, signing up for roadside assistance, or leaving an extra key fob with an amiable family member, these preventive measures can assist you in avoiding a lockout emergency.

1200px-Vauxhall_logo_2019.svg_.pngIf you're unable to use these methods to prevent problems or if your DIY attempts are unsuccessful, it's time to call professional car locksmiths near me. Thankfully, these professionals are available 24/7 and will open your vehicle without causing damage in most cases. Having their number on hand can save you money, time and stress in the near future.

Some car owners find that their roadside assistance insurance could help them in a lockout situation, too. These insurances can aid you in accessing your vehicle with tools like a Slim Jim or another automotive tool, or be able to unlock your door manually. This service is included in your AAA membership, for instance.

In some circumstances, you simply cannot wait for a locksmith for car keys to arrive or attempt to jimmy open the door. This is especially true when there are pets or children trapped inside the vehicle. In such an instance you should call the police. They can often get into the vehicle faster and with less risk than you might be capable of using tools like shoelaces, a doorstop, or an iron coat hanger.

Lost Car Keys

Losing your car keys is a frustrating experience. But it's not an end in itself You only need to follow easy steps to replace them as fast and easily as is possible. First, it's an excellent idea to contact your local police station. It's worth calling to see whether they have your keys.

Then, you must do a thorough search of your home. It may sound like a joke but a lot of people forget where they've left their keys, and it's crucial to look through all places where they could be hidden. Make sure you check your backpack or handbag, any pockets or compartments and the interior of windows and doors. You may also want search for them in the trunk of your vehicle, or under your seat. If you have a spare key, you could make use of it to get back on the road.

If you have a traditional key, you can typically find a locksmith who can create the new key immediately. If, however, your vehicle has a more technologically advanced key fob or key, you may have to get towed to the dealer to get an alternative key programmed. They will need to know your vehicle's make and model, as well as proof that you own the vehicle of the vehicle, such as an official registration or a title.

There are some discounts on replacement keys or key fobs online however, you must be sure to do some research about the prices for a locksmith to cut and program them. You could also ask your locksmith for an ordinary key that they can then program to match your vehicle and eliminate the need for the dealership and save you money. Ignition Replacement

Over time, the ignition switch may get worn out. This happens when it is exposed to a lot of usage, which is normal for the majority of vehicles. If your ignition is damaged it might not start the vehicle or switch on at any time. There are a variety of ways to fix the problem. You can call an emergency car locksmith near you to help with this problem. They will be able to identify the issue and advise you if the ignition needs to be replaced. They can also replace your key if necessary.

Ignition replacement is a tricky task to tackle on your own, as you will need to remove any components that could potentially disrupt the supplemental restraint system (airbags). This is why you should always consult a vehicle repair manual before starting. You must also disconnect the negative battery cable from the vehicle before starting the process.

If your key gets stuck in the ignition could cause serious damage if you are not cautious. If you attempt to jiggle the key or force it out with tweezers, you can do more damage than good. The best way to deal with this is to contact an expert who can open your car without causing any damage to the ignition or other parts of the vehicle.

A local emergency locksmith will have all the tools and equipment needed to get your vehicle running again. They will be able to tell you if the ignition cylinder, or the key needs to be replaced. In most cases, they will replace the ignition without needing to replace the key. However, they might need to cut a new key for you if the anti-theft security features are activated on your vehicle.

In order to begin the replacement process, you'll have to take off the steering column cover and dash panels. It can be messy work and it's essential to take your time and clean any wires or components you expose. Next, you'll need to remove the screw that holds the cover over the ignition lock cylinder housing. Once that is done then you can open the ignition switch and cylinder. You can then replace the switch and cylinder according to the instructions provided in your vehicle's service manual.

Broken Key Extraction

It isn't easy to get rid of the broken piece of your key if it is broken inside the lock. Yanking on it can cause further damage and push the damaged piece further into the lock. Instead, be calm and use different tools to gently pull it out.

First, make sure to apply lubricant. This will aid the tool hold the lock in place and make it easier to pull the key out. The majority of hardware stores offer sprays. After spraying you can place the lock in either a locked or an unlocked position depending on the location of the break. You may have to try both positions before you can successfully remove the broken piece.

If a substantial portion of the broken key is sticking out, try using pliers or needle-nose pliers to hold it in place and take it out. It is essential that tweezers and pliers fit into the lock without pushing the broken piece. Make sure they are thin enough to grasp the broken piece and grip it.

A professional locksmith can make use of a tool called a key extractor to remove a broken part of the lock. These are thin metal strips with grooves. They can be bent to create a hook that will grab a broken bit of keys and remove it.

Key extractors come in a variety of forms, but they all have the same function. Once you have your tool, insert it into the lock and turn it a bit. The sharp prongs will latch onto a broken key bit and then slowly pull it out.

If you do not have a key extractor that is professional you can use a screw in your toolbox. You'll need a screw that is small enough to fit inside the lock and includes a hook. Begin by putting it in either a locked or unlocked position. Once it is in position, start to twist it against the plug and key at various angles. This will slack the screw into the key and then pull it out!
